The Vall Companys Group is a diversified and innovative group active in both the agri-food sector and areas such as consulting, technology, and services. Since 1956, our trajectory has been built upon sustainable growth, commitment to quality, and dedication to excellence.
The family-owned nature of the group—backed by a professional and highly engaged team—and a policy of reinvesting profits have enabled us to develop a solid and continuously evolving business model.
Today, the Vall Companys Group comprises over 50 companies in Spain and Portugal, operating across diverse fields including flour mills, feed factories, meat production centers, and pig, poultry, and cattle slaughterhouses. Additionally, we operate pharmaceutical laboratories specialized in animal health, artificial insemination centers, hatcheries, logistics services, and technological solutions.
